>웹 프론트엔드 >JS 튜토리얼 >ES6를 배워야 하는 이유

ES6를 배워야 하는 이유

DDD
DDD원래의
2024-12-06 08:29:10948검색

WHY YOU SHOULD LEARN ES6

**JavaScript나 웹 개발에 관심을 갖고 계시다면 아마도 "ES6" 또는 "ECMAScript 2015"라는 용어를 접하셨을 것입니다. 그런데 왜 그렇게 중요합니까? 학습을 고려해야 하는 이유가 여기에 있습니다!

ES6란 무엇인가요?

ES6라고도 불리는 ECMAScript 6은 2015년에 도입된 JavaScript의 중요한 업데이트입니다. 코딩을 더욱 효율적이고 읽기 쉽고 강력하게 만드는 몇 가지 새로운 기능을 제공합니다. React와 같은 최신 프레임워크는 이러한 업데이트에 크게 의존하기 때문에 웹 개발자에게는 ES6를 배우는 것이 필수입니다.

ES6의 주요 기능

다음은 코딩 과정에서 사용할 가능성이 있는 ES6에 도입된 뛰어난 기능 중 일부입니다.

  1. 클래스 - 객체 지향 코드를 작성하는 새로운 방법으로 복잡한 애플리케이션을 더 쉽게 관리할 수 있습니다.
  2. 화살표 함수 - 함수 작성을 위한 더 짧은 구문이며 this 키워드를 다르게 처리하므로 여러 상황에서 코드를 단순화할 수 있습니다.
  3. 변수(let, const, var) - 더 나은 범위 지정 및 불변성 옵션을 제공하는 let 및 const를 사용하여 변수를 선언하는 새로운 방법입니다.
  4. 배열 메서드(예: .map()) - 향상된 배열 처리를 통해 매핑, 필터링, 축소와 같은 작업을 더 쉽게 수행할 수 있습니다.
  5. 구조 분해 - 배열의 값이나 객체의 속성을 신속하게 압축 해제하여 코드를 더 깔끔하게 만드는 방법입니다.
  6. 모듈 - 코드를 여러 파일로 분할하고 필요에 따라 부분을 가져오거나 내보내는 기능은 체계적이고 확장 가능한 코드베이스에 중요합니다.
  7. 삼항 연산자 - 간단한 조건식을 작성하는 간단한 방법입니다.
  8. 확산 연산자 - 배열 요소나 개체 속성을 확산시키는 데 유용하며, 배열/객체를 병합하거나 복사할 때 코드를 단순화할 수 있습니다.

React 개발자에게 ES6가 필요한 이유

사용자 인터페이스 구축을 위한 가장 인기 있는 JavaScript 라이브러리 중 하나인 React는 ES6 구문을 광범위하게 사용합니다. ES6에 익숙해지면 React를 더 쉽게 배울 수 있을 뿐만 아니라 코드를 더 효율적으로 만들고 현대적인 관행에 맞출 수 있습니다.

결론

ES6를 배우는 것은 단순한 업그레이드 그 이상입니다. JavaScript에 대해 진지하게 생각하는 모든 개발자에게 획기적인 변화입니다. 이러한 강력한 도구를 사용하면 더 깔끔하고, 더 간결하며, 유지 관리하기 쉬운 코드를 작성할 수 있습니다. 이러한 기능으로 시작하면 ES6가 코딩 경험을 얼마나 향상시키는지 곧 깨닫게 될 것입니다!
**

위 내용은 ES6를 배워야 하는 이유의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.